Provide confidential and professional counseling services to employees facing personal or work-related challenges through the Employee Assistance Program (EAP). Conduct initial assessments and develop treatment plans for employees seeking assistance through the EAP. Utilize evidence-based interventions and techniques to support employees in managing stress, anxiety, depression, and other mental health concerns. Collaborate with internal and external resources to refer employees to appropriate community services and resources. Maintain accurate and timely documentation of all counseling sessions and treatment plans. Adhere to ethical and legal standards of confidentiality and informed consent. Conduct follow-up sessions with employees to monitor progress and provide ongoing support. Provide crisis intervention and support to employees experiencing acute mental health issues. Develop and facilitate workshops and presentations on mental health and wellness topics for employees. Stay updated on current research and trends in the field of mental health counseling and incorporate this knowledge into practice. Maintain a positive working relationship with Aetna employees and other stakeholders. Participate in training and supervision opportunities to enhance professional development. Collaborate with the EAP team to develop and implement programs and initiatives that promote employee well-being. Adhere to company policies and procedures related to EAP services. Continuously evaluate and improve EAP services to meet the changing needs of employees.</p><p>Aetna is an Equal Opportunity Employer.
